




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、第第2章章 quartus ii 原理图输入设计法原理图输入设计法兰州大学信息院兰州大学信息院 朱云鹏朱云鹏2.2 quartus ii器件编程器件编程一、编程硬件与编程模式一、编程硬件与编程模式1. 编程硬件编程硬件 编程硬件主要有:编程硬件主要有:masterblaster下载电缆、下载电缆、byteblastermv下载电缆、下载电缆、byteblaster ii下载电缆或下载电缆或usb-blaster下载电缆或下载电缆或altera编程单元(编程单元(apu)。)。 一般较多使用一般较多使用byteblastermv下载电缆、下载电缆、byteblaster ii下载电缆或下载电缆或
2、usb-blaster下载电缆。下载电缆。兰州大学信息院兰州大学信息院 朱云鹏朱云鹏一、编程硬件与编程模式一、编程硬件与编程模式2. 编程模式编程模式quartus的编程器的编程器programmer主要支持四种编程模式:主要支持四种编程模式: 被动串行编程模式(被动串行编程模式(ps mode) 主动串行编程模式(主动串行编程模式(as mode) jtag编程模式(编程模式(jtag mode) 插座内编程模式(插座内编程模式(in-socket mode) 其中,其中,ps模式和模式和jtag模式都是由计算机通过编程电缆直接对模式都是由计算机通过编程电缆直接对fpga下载数据的过程,但是
3、由于下载数据的过程,但是由于fpga是基于是基于ram结构的,一旦关结构的,一旦关机内部数据就会丢失,所以每次芯片上电,都要重新下载数据进入机内部数据就会丢失,所以每次芯片上电,都要重新下载数据进入fpga。 目前,主要使用目前,主要使用jtag模式,模式,ps模式很少用。注意模式很少用。注意一定要用一定要用“byteblastermv”或者或者“usb-blaster”下载电缆以下载电缆以“jtag模式模式”将数据文件将数据文件“*.sof”配置进配置进fpga。兰州大学信息院兰州大学信息院 朱云鹏朱云鹏一、编程硬件与编程模式一、编程硬件与编程模式 如果不想每次开机都要通过计算机重新配置如果
4、不想每次开机都要通过计算机重新配置fpga,那么就,那么就要使用要使用fpga的的“专用配置芯片专用配置芯片”(epcs1/epcs4/epcs16),他们是一种他们是一种flash,掉电数据也不会丢失。,掉电数据也不会丢失。 当编译综合适配好一个设计项目后,要通过当编译综合适配好一个设计项目后,要通过“byteblaster ii”电缆或电缆或“usb-blaster”下载电缆以下载电缆以“as模式模式”将数据文件将数据文件“*.pof”编程进编程进“专用配置芯片专用配置芯片”(epcs1/epcs4)。 插座内编程模式(插座内编程模式(in-socket mode)主要是通过)主要是通过a
5、ltera编程单元(编程单元(apu)来对)来对“cpld”或者或者“专用配置芯专用配置芯片片”(epcs1/epcs4)进行编程的一种模式。编程单元(进行编程的一种模式。编程单元(apu)实际上就相当于一个写片器。实际上就相当于一个写片器。兰州大学信息院兰州大学信息院 朱云鹏朱云鹏二、器件设置和引脚锁定二、器件设置和引脚锁定 图图5-6 选择目标器件选择目标器件ep1c3t144c8 1. 编译前设置编译前设置 兰州大学信息院兰州大学信息院 朱云鹏朱云鹏二、器件设置和引脚锁定二、器件设置和引脚锁定图图5-7选择配置器件的工作方式选择配置器件的工作方式 1. 编译前设置编译前设置 兰州大学信息
6、院兰州大学信息院 朱云鹏朱云鹏二、器件设置和引脚锁定二、器件设置和引脚锁定图图5-8 选择配置器件和编程方式选择配置器件和编程方式 1. 编译前设置编译前设置 兰州大学信息院兰州大学信息院 朱云鹏朱云鹏图图5-23 assignment editor编辑器编辑器 2. 引脚锁定引脚锁定 在编译综合过后就可以引脚锁定了。在编译综合过后就可以引脚锁定了。 二、器件设置和引脚锁定二、器件设置和引脚锁定 兰州大学信息院兰州大学信息院 朱云鹏朱云鹏图图5-24 两种引脚锁定对话框两种引脚锁定对话框 2. 引脚锁定引脚锁定 二、器件设置和引脚锁定二、器件设置和引脚锁定兰州大学信息院兰州大学信息院 朱云鹏朱
7、云鹏图图5-25 选择编程下载文选择编程下载文 3. jtag模式模式配置文件下载配置文件下载 二、器件设置和引脚锁定二、器件设置和引脚锁定兰州大学信息院兰州大学信息院 朱云鹏朱云鹏图图5-26加入编程下载方式加入编程下载方式 3. jtag模式模式配置文件下载配置文件下载 二、器件设置和引脚锁定二、器件设置和引脚锁定兰州大学信息院兰州大学信息院 朱云鹏朱云鹏图图5-27 双击选中的编程方式名双击选中的编程方式名 3. jtag模式模式配置文件下载配置文件下载 二、器件设置和引脚锁定二、器件设置和引脚锁定兰州大学信息院兰州大学信息院 朱云鹏朱云鹏图图5-28 byteblastermv编程下载
8、窗编程下载窗 3. jtag模式模式配置文件下载配置文件下载 二、器件设置和引脚锁定二、器件设置和引脚锁定 byteblastermvlpt1注意后缀名是注意后缀名是sof兰州大学信息院兰州大学信息院 朱云鹏朱云鹏图图5-29 byteblaster ii接口接口as模式编程窗口模式编程窗口 4. as模式编程配置器件模式编程配置器件 二、器件设置和引脚锁定二、器件设置和引脚锁定 注意后缀名是注意后缀名是pof兰州大学信息院兰州大学信息院 朱云鹏朱云鹏图图5-30 选择目标器件选择目标器件ep2c5t144 5. jtag间接模式编程配置器件间接模式编程配置器件 二、器件设置和引脚锁定二、器件
9、设置和引脚锁定 兰州大学信息院兰州大学信息院 朱云鹏朱云鹏图图5-31 选定选定sof文件后,选择文件压缩文件后,选择文件压缩 5. jtag间接模式编程配置器件间接模式编程配置器件 兰州大学信息院兰州大学信息院 朱云鹏朱云鹏图图5-32 用用jtag模式对配置器件模式对配置器件epcs1进行间接编程进行间接编程 5. jtag间接模式编程配置器件间接模式编程配置器件 二、器件设置和引脚锁定 兰州大学信息院兰州大学信息院 朱云鹏朱云鹏图图5-33 安装安装usb驱动程序驱动程序 6. usb blaster编程配置器件使用方法编程配置器件使用方法 兰州大学信息院兰州大学信息院 朱云鹏朱云鹏图图
10、5-34 设置设置jtag硬件功能硬件功能 6. usb blaster编程配置器件使用方法编程配置器件使用方法 二、器件设置和引脚锁定 兰州大学信息院兰州大学信息院 朱云鹏朱云鹏三、实验箱结构三、实验箱结构兰州大学信息院兰州大学信息院 朱云鹏朱云鹏三、实验箱结构三、实验箱结构兰州大学信息院兰州大学信息院 朱云鹏朱云鹏三、实验箱结构三、实验箱结构byteblastermv编程口默认短路帽插上方:选择byteblastermv下载允许开关,向上拨gw48系统左侧系统左侧默认短路帽插上方:选择编程i/o电压3.3v,此短路帽插错不会损坏系统,但会影响下载byteblaster ii编程口兰州大学信息院兰州大学信息院 朱云鹏朱云鹏主控单片机gw48系统上侧系统上侧数码显示器三
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 环境保护与公共政策的互动机制研究试题及答案
- 西方国家的基层治理模式探讨试题及答案
- 关于公共政策的理论框架分析试题及答案
- 对话性公共政策的案例研究与评估试题及答案
- 分析西方政治制度中的不同利益关系试题及答案
- 激发潜能的软件设计师考试试题及答案
- 探讨西方政治制度对民主的影响试题及答案
- 项目管理中的绩效考核与评价试题及答案
- 机电系统故障分析题及答案
- 明确目标的复习方法信息系统项目管理师试题及答案
- DB31/ 506-2020集成电路晶圆制造单位产品能源消耗限额
- 美甲店店员分成协议书
- 2025届湖北省武汉市高三五月模拟训练物理(含答案)
- 秀场内外-走进服装表演艺术知到智慧树期末考试答案题库2025年武汉纺织大学
- 医美公司保密协议书
- 2025届浙江省嘉兴市高三9月基础测试-数学(含答案)
- 艺术基金授课协议书
- 2025年入团考试时事热点及试题与答案
- 医务科工作制度
- 人流综合征试题及答案
- 中华人民共和国民营经济促进法
评论
0/150
提交评论